Etymology 1
Inherited from Proto-Malayo-Polynesian *bubuŋ (“ridge of a roof”). Compare Tagalog bubóng (“roof”).
Noun
bumbung (Jawi spelling بومبوڠ, plural bumbung-bumbung)
